The Basics of Surface‑Specific Tennis Betting

Hard courts dominate the calendar, appearing in events such as the Australian Open and the US Open. Their uniform bounce favors players with powerful first serves and flat groundstrokes. Bookmakers typically assign lower volatility to hard‑court markets, which means odds are tighter but the win probability is more predictable.

Clay, the hallmark of the French Open, slows the ball and produces higher bounces. Players who excel in constructing points and sliding efficiently thrive here. Because matches on clay often produce longer rallies, bookmakers increase the spread on underdogs, creating higher‑risk, higher‑reward opportunities.

Grass is the rarest surface, featured mainly at Wimbledon and a handful of lead‑up tournaments. The low bounce and fast pace reward aggressive net play. Odds on grass matches can swing wildly; a top‑10 seed may be a slight favorite, yet the volatility is enough to make a well‑timed bet lucrative.

To evaluate surface form, beginners should track three simple metrics:

  • Win‑loss record on the specific surface over the last 12 months.
  • First‑serve percentage and points won on serve, which indicate how well a player adapts to the court speed.
  • Movement rating (often published in player stats), reflecting sliding efficiency on clay or quick footwork on grass.

Starting with the surface you watch most—perhaps the hard‑court swing of summer—allows you to build confidence before branching out to the more unpredictable clay and grass events.

El Camino del Santo Grial

Esta página es un espacio dedicado a recoger todas las noticias que genera el Territorio Grial y la sagrada reliquia del Santo Cáliz de la Catedral de Valencia, conocido desde el Medievo como Santo Grial.

Está apoyada por la Asociación Cultural El Camino del Santo Grial (ACCSG). Asociación de ámbito nacional sin ánimo de lucro registrada en el año 2002.
La Asociación Cultural es fruto de la unión de sinergias colaborativas a principios del siglo XXI entre las siguientes entidades:
- la Cofradía del Santo Cáliz de Valencia,
- la Hermandad de Caballeros de San Juan de la Peña,
- la Gestora Turística del Monasterio de San Juan de la Peña (empresa pública aragonesa extinguida tras 21 años de actividad y absorbida con fecha 20/06/12 por la SOCIEDAD DE PROMOCIÓN Y GESTIÓN DEL TURISMO ARAGONÉS S.L.U. cuyo socio único es la CORPORACIÓN EMPRESARIAL PÚBLICA DE ARAGÓN S.L.U.),
- la Real Hermandad del Santo Cáliz,
- l’Institut d’Estudis Valencians.
